Did you know pets have special holidays too? We have lots of them. Like all of November is National Senior Pet month so the ASPCA encourages people to adopt a senior pet.

While people will be watching the Macy's Parade on Thanksgiving Day, dogs will be watching the National Dog Show hosted by the Kennel Club on Philadelphia that features 2000 dogs. And you know that the Puppy Bowl and Kitty Bowl will be shown at the same time as the Super Bowl in January. Now those are really exciting games.

There are a bunch of holidays in November like November 17th is National Take a Hike Day (which is good for dogs too) and it's also National Black Cat Day. Did you know that black cats are the last to be adopted? In the very olden days black cats were thought to be evil and some people are still stupidstitious and think that black cats are bad luck. Well, in lots of places in the world, black cats are good luck and National Black Cat Day lets people know that.

National Mutt Day (also known as mixed breed dogs) is December 2nd . DixieLee and I are both mutts and we are very proud our our heritage. December 10th is Animal Rights Day and December 15th is Herding Cats Day. Okay, so Herding Cats Day isn't really about cats but it is kind of a fun idea.
